Kursi Investments Empowers Eji-Dongari Community with N100m Fund, Healthcare Support

Date: 2026-07-30

Kursi Investments Limited has empowered residents of Eji-Dongari community in Moro Local Government Area of Kwara State with a N100 million empowerment fund and healthcare support as part of its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) initiatives aimed at promoting sustainable community development.

The empowerment programme, held in Ilorin in collaboration with the Yahaya Seriki Foundation, attracted traditional rulers, community leaders and other stakeholders.

Speaking on behalf of the Executive Chairman of Kursi Investments Limited, Ambassador Abdulfatai Yahaya Seriki-Gambari, the company's General Manager, Yahaya Abdullahi Shina, said the initiative reflects the organisation's commitment to driving sustainable development in its host communities.

He explained that the company believes mining should create value beyond mineral extraction, stressing that its success is measured by the positive impact it has on the lives of people within its host communities.

Shina announced the disbursement of the N100 million empowerment fund to beneficiaries in Eji-Dongari, alongside healthcare support, describing the intervention as an investment in people rather than an act of charity.

Earlier, Halimah Gegele, who represented the company's Corporate Relations Department, said the programme demonstrates Kursi Investments' belief that responsible mining is not only about extracting mineral resources but also about creating lasting value for host communities.

She noted that Eji-Dongari has remained a reliable partner, adding that the community's trust, cooperation and peaceful relationship with the company have inspired several initiatives aimed at improving livelihoods and strengthening their shared future.

Shina reaffirmed the company's commitment to responsible mining, environmental sustainability, inclusive development and continuous engagement with stakeholders. He also appreciated the community, traditional rulers and other stakeholders for their unwavering support.

Speaking on behalf of the community, the Daudu of Eji-Dongari commended Kursi Investments Limited and its Executive Chairman, Ambassador Abdulfatai Yahaya Seriki-Gambari, for their sustained commitment to the development of the community.

The traditional ruler said the company and its chairman have consistently supported the community through various developmental initiatives over the years, beyond the N100 million empowerment fund and healthcare intervention unveiled at the event.

He also praised the cordial relationship between Kursi Investments and the Eji-Dongari community, assuring the company of the continued cooperation and support of the people.
